> BTW I wonder why SQLite doesn't support Stored Procedure. > Through Trigger it does already support some similar functionality. > Certainly, while writing trigger code it won't have been that much code to > write stored procedure code as well..... > That kind of puzzle me.. is there any rationale for the lack of stored > procedure?
Stored procedures are code run by the server. There isn't a server with SQLite. SQLite is a database file structure that uses SQL to access it.
